Fifth-seeded Andrey Rublev holds a 3-2 head-to-head edge over Lorenzo Sonego ahead of their Barcelona Open Banc Sabadell round-of-16 clash on clay, where Rublev's superior baseline power and clay-court prowess give him trader consensus as the clear favorite. Both advanced in straight-sets openers yesterday—Rublev dispatched Mariano Navone 6-4, 7-5 with strong serving, while Sonego grinded past local hope Pedro Martinez Portero 6-2, 6-7(4), 6-3 despite his modest 3-2 record this season and No. 66 ranking. Rublev, rebounding from a minor stomach issue in Monte Carlo two weeks ago, shows sharper recent form on the surface; Sonego's upset potential lies in his flat-hitting variety and prior clay win over Rublev at Roland Garros 2021, though best-of-three sets favor the higher-ranked Russian absent any late withdrawals or weather disruptions.

This market will resolve to 'Lorenzo Sonego' if Lorenzo Sonego advances against Andrey Rublev.
This market will resolve to 'Andrey Rublev' if Andrey Rublev advances against Lorenzo Sonego.
If the match is canceled (not played at all), ends in a tie, or is delayed beyond 7 days from the scheduled date without a winner determined, this market will resolve to 50-50.
If the match begins but is not completed, and one player advances due to the opponent's retirement, default, or disqualification, this market will resolve to the player who advances.
If the match ends in a walkover (player withdraws before the start and the other advances automatically), this market will resolve to 50-50.
The primary resolution source will be official information from the ATP Tour. A consensus of credible reporting may also be used.
